PHPParser-1.2.4
PHPParserplugin
version 1.2.4
SVN tag : PHPParser-1.2.4
Requires:
jEdit 4.2
ErrorListPlugin 1.4
SideKickPlugin 0.4
Release note:
clone keyword support
1535949 fixed : default method call type was String, it is now Unknown
syntax class::constant
Quick search sorted by name length (this is better now :)
Description
PHPParserPlugin is a php parser that will highlight
your syntax errors and help you navigate in your source
